private void ControlarEsquemas(IDbConnection sqlConnection, string esquemaQueSeReplica) { ControladorEsquemas controlador = new ControladorEsquemas(); if (sqlConnection.State != System.Data.ConnectionState.Open) { Loguear("Conexion no esta disponible. Imposible validar esquemas. [" + sqlConnection.Database + "]"); } else { controlador.Controlar((SqlConnection)sqlConnection, sqlConnection.Database, esquemaQueSeReplica); controlador.Controlar((SqlConnection)sqlConnection, sqlConnection.Database, _esquemaMetadataSyncFramework); } }
private void ControlarEsquemas(string esquemaQueSeReplica) { ControladorEsquemas controlador = new ControladorEsquemas(); if (this.conexionLocalSql.State != System.Data.ConnectionState.Open) { this.loguear("Conexion local no esta disponible. Imposible validar esquemas."); } else { controlador.Controlar(this.conexionLocalSql, conexionLocalSql.Database, esquemaQueSeReplica); controlador.Controlar(this.conexionLocalSql, conexionLocalSql.Database, this.esquemaMetadataSyncFramework); } if (this.conexionRemotoSql.State != System.Data.ConnectionState.Open) { this.loguear("Conexion remota no esta disponible. Imposible validar esquemas."); } else { controlador.Controlar(this.conexionRemotoSql, conexionRemotoSql.Database, esquemaQueSeReplica); controlador.Controlar(this.conexionRemotoSql, conexionRemotoSql.Database, this.esquemaMetadataSyncFramework); } }
private void ControlarEsquemas(string esquemaQueSeReplica ) { ControladorEsquemas controlador = new ControladorEsquemas(); if (this.conexionLocalSql.State != System.Data.ConnectionState.Open) { this.loguear( "Conexion local no esta disponible. Imposible validar esquemas."); } else { controlador.Controlar(this.conexionLocalSql, conexionLocalSql.Database, esquemaQueSeReplica ); controlador.Controlar(this.conexionLocalSql, conexionLocalSql.Database, this.esquemaMetadataSyncFramework); } if (this.conexionRemotoSql.State != System.Data.ConnectionState.Open) { this.loguear("Conexion remota no esta disponible. Imposible validar esquemas."); } else { controlador.Controlar(this.conexionRemotoSql, conexionRemotoSql.Database, esquemaQueSeReplica ); controlador.Controlar(this.conexionRemotoSql, conexionRemotoSql.Database, this.esquemaMetadataSyncFramework); } }